With Sunday Silence and Easy Goer having retired, Criminal Type tries to take another step toward Horse of the Year honors in Saturday’s Whitney Handicap at Saratoga.

Criminal Type, conqueror of Sunday Silence and Easy Goer in his last two races, will carry top weight of 126 pounds, his highest impost of the year, and Gary Stevens against six rivals in the 1 1/8-mile race.

The 5-year-old son of Alydar has won six of nine starts this year, including his last three.

He began his winning streak in the Pimlico Special. That was followed by a victory in Belmont’s Metropolitan Handicap in which he beat Easy Goer. In his most recent start, Criminal Type beat Sunday Silence after a stretch-long duel in the Hollywood Gold Cup.

Criminal Type, who is pointing toward the $3 million Breeders’ Cup Classic at Belmont Oct. 27, can expect tough opposition from Ogden Phipps’ Dancing Spree, trained by Shug McGaughey. Dancing Spree, last year’s Eclipse Award-winning sprinter, will carry 121 and a rider yet to be named.

The field will be completed by Mi Selecto (117, Richard Migliore), Tricky Creek (113, Craig Perret), Exemplary Leader (115, Julio Garcia), Imbibe (111, Herb McCauley) and Forever Silver (116, no rider).
